因此,当您尝试在 false 值上调用 toDateTime() 方法时,就会出现上述错误。
5. 完整示例页面 以下是一个完整的HTML页面示例,演示了如何结合上述技术实现一个无滚动副作用的复制功能:<!DOCTYPE html> <html lang='en'> <head> <meta charset='utf-8' /> <title>Copy Active Directory Info</title> <style> body { font-family: sans-serif; margin: 20px; } .usr { border: 1px solid #eee; padding: 15px; margin-bottom: 15px; background-color: #f9f9f9; border-radius: 5px; } .usr div { margin-bottom: 5px; } .usr button { padding: 8px 15px; background-color: #007bff; color: white; border: none; border-radius: 4px; cursor: pointer; font-size: 14px; } .usr button:hover { background-color: #0056b3; } </style> </head> <body> <h1>用户目录信息</h1> <div class="usr"> <div>Username: Big_G</div> <div>Name: Geronimo</div> <div>Home drive: /nas-vol1/geonimo</div> <button>Copy Home Drive</button> </div> <div class="usr"> <div>Username: Poca</div> <div>Name: Pocahontas</div> <div>Home drive: /nas-vol2/pocahontas</div> <button>Copy Home Drive</button> </div> <div class="usr"> <div>Username: Chief_SB</div> <div>Name: SittingBull</div> <div>Home drive: /nas-vol1/SittingBull</div> <button>Copy Home Drive</button> </div> <div class="usr"> <div>Username: Tonto</div> <div>Name: TomTom</div> <div>Home drive: /nas-vol2/TomTom</div> <button>Copy Home Drive</button> </div> <script> document.querySelectorAll('div.usr button').forEach( bttn=>bttn.addEventListener('click',function(e){ // 获取按钮父元素(即 .usr div)的所有文本内容 // .replace(/\s{2,}/g, ' ').trim() 可以进一步清理文本中的多余空白 const textToCopy = this.parentNode.textContent.replace(/\s{2,}/g, ' ').trim(); navigator.clipboard.writeText( textToCopy ) .then( ()=>{ console.info( 'Copied text:\n%c%s', 'color:red', textToCopy ); alert( 'Copied!' ); }) .catch( err=>alert( 'Failed to copy: ' + err ) ) })) </script> </body> </html>6. 注意事项与总结 浏览器兼容性: Clipboard API 在现代浏览器中得到广泛支持(Chrome, Firefox, Edge, Safari)。
这是处理大文件的基石。
") print("--- 步骤2: 创建并持久化ChromaDB ---") vector_database = create_vectordb(documents=documents_to_process, persist_directory='./ChromaDb') print("ChromaDB创建完成并已持久化。
掌握 imagettftext 的角度参数和坐标控制,就能灵活实现各种方向的文字绘制。
选择性检索子字段的实现 假设我们有一个集合 mycollection,其中包含类似以下结构的文档:{ "_id": 1234, "parentfield1": { "childfield1": { "data": "value1" }, "childfield2": { "data": "value2" }, "childfield5": { "data": "value5" } // 可能会有更多 childfields }, "parentfield2": { "another_child": "some_data" } }现在,我们希望检索 _id 为 1234 的文档,并且只获取 parentfield1 下的 childfield1 和 childfield2,同时可能尝试获取一个不存在的 childfield3。
例如,如果你的代码中使用相对路径 "Music/3OH!3 - Streets Of Gold 2010 [Cov+CD][Bubanee]/06. Touchin On My - 30H!3.mp3",你需要确保你的Go程序是从 Music 目录的上一级目录运行的。
手动测试和自动化工具结合起来,效果会更好。
本文将深入探讨这一问题,并提供关于局部变量类型注解的实用指导。
指向const对象的数组指针 当指针指向的数据是不可修改的,应使用const修饰目标类型。
针对传统行处理方法的局限性,文章重点阐述了基于正则表达式的自动化脚本解决方案,并提供了详细的代码示例和模式解释。
推荐使用 goproxy.cn 或阿里云提供的镜像服务。
实现实时输出需开启输出缓冲并刷新,配合响应头禁用缓存。
例如,第一个批次的第一个“行”应该变成 [0, 1, 4, 5, 8, 9]。
例如,在 array_walk 中统计处理次数: $data = ['apple', 'banana', 'cherry'];<br>$count = 0;<br><br>array_walk($data, function($item) use (&$count) {<br> $count++;<br> echo "第 $count 项: $item\n";<br>});<br>// 输出:<br>// 第 1 项: apple<br>// 第 2 项: banana<br>// 第 3 项: cherry 基本上就这些。
本文将分析这一问题的本质,并提供一种基于指针类型的解决方案,同时讨论其优缺点及适用场景。
挑战:动态查询条件的引入 考虑以下两种 SQL 查询,它们之间 WHERE 子句的数量和内容是变化的:Select * from users where column1 = value1; Select * from users where column1 = value1 and column2 = value2 and column3 = value3;如果我们的应用接收到类似 d_1 = {'column1': 'value1'} 或 d_2 = {'column1': 'value1', 'column2': 'value2', 'column3': 'value3'} 这样的字典作为输入,并需要据此动态生成上述查询,那么预定义所有可能的 .where() 组合将变得非常复杂且难以维护。
简篇AI排版 AI排版工具,上传图文素材,秒出专业效果!
备忘录模式通过发起人、备忘录和管理者三者协作,实现对象状态的保存与恢复。
安全性: 允许用户动态安装任意PyPI包可能带来安全风险。
本文链接:http://www.ensosoft.com/122318_7513f1.html